The Illusion of a Perfect Life

For years, Adrian Carter believed he was giving his daughter everything she needed. As a successful businessman, his life was carefully structured, his time managed down to the smallest detail. After losing his wife, he focused entirely on building his empire, convinced that financial security was the best way to protect his child.

His daughter, Lily Carter, appeared to live a privileged life—access to top schools, private care, and specialized support. On paper, everything seemed perfect.

But one rainy afternoon changed everything.

When Adrian unexpectedly went to pick her up, he witnessed a moment that shattered his assumptions. Lily, standing alone and struggling, no longer resembled the joyful child he remembered. Instead, she appeared withdrawn, fragile, and afraid.

The realization came quickly: something was deeply wrong.

A Hidden Reality Comes to Light

As Adrian began asking questions, the truth unfolded piece by piece. He discovered that Lily had been removed from school without his knowledge. Documents had been signed in his name, and decisions had been made behind his back.

More troubling were the signs that her care had been neglected. Medical evaluations revealed that her condition had worsened due to a lack of proper treatment. Support systems he believed were in place had quietly disappeared.

Digging deeper, Adrian uncovered financial irregularities and questionable decisions involving those responsible for Lily’s care. What he had trusted as a safe environment turned out to be something entirely different.

At home, the truth became even harder to ignore. The space where Lily had been living reflected isolation rather than comfort. It became clear that, while Adrian had been focused on his work, his daughter had been silently struggling.

The most painful realization was not just what had happened—but how long it had gone unnoticed.

Choosing Presence Over Power

Faced with undeniable evidence, Adrian made a decision that would change everything. Instead of handling the situation quietly, he chose to bring the truth into the open, ensuring accountability and protection for his daughter.

But the most important change wasn’t public—it was personal.

Adrian stepped away from the life that had kept him distant. He chose to be present, to rebuild trust, and to support Lily not just with resources, but with time, care, and attention.

Gradually, Lily began to heal. With proper support and a nurturing environment, she regained confidence and rediscovered moments of joy. Simple things—like returning to school and feeling accepted—became meaningful milestones.

One day, as she moved forward with quiet determination, she turned to her father and reminded him of something simple but powerful: that every child deserves to be seen, supported, and valued.

In the end, this was not just a story about uncovering hidden truths.

It was about a father learning that success means nothing without presence—and that truly caring for someone begins with paying attention when it matters most.
